Output 35151e5c051bf976c38d0a135c182c9e1fefe028c5311e81d13d2917956b76a3:8

value
6310458
script pubkey
OP_0 OP_PUSHBYTES_20 50d443685a64be11439d467502dfc76293c3c5c5
address
bc1q2r2yx6z6vjlpzsuage6s9h78v2fu83w9sqkjty
transaction
35151e5c051bf976c38d0a135c182c9e1fefe028c5311e81d13d2917956b76a3
confirmations
74921
spent
true